2. Use loop invariant to prove that the program for computing the sum of 1,...,n is correct.

INPUT: Integer n

OUTPUT: The sum of 1,...,n

S(n)

1. i ← 0

2. while n>0

3. do i ← i + n

4. n ← n-1

5. return(i)
